Hi, I’m Ra’eesa Sadat, a licensed clinical social worker (LCSW) in Illinois. I hold a B.A. in communication from the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ign and both a Master’s in Social Work and Public Health from the University of Illinois at Chicago. My therapy approach is compassionate and client-centered, focusing on resilience and emotional strength. Outside of work, I love traveling, gardening, and playing tennis with my daughter. I’m passionate about helping others find healing and empowerment. My ideal adolescent client is someone who is open to learning and willing to put forth the effort to grow into their best self. Teens may struggle with stress, self-esteem, identity challenges, or life changes, and they need a safe, supportive space to explore their feelings, build confidence, and develop healthy coping strategies. Their goal is to manage emotions, improve relationships, and feel more in control of their thoughts and actions. Using mindfulness, cognitive-behavioral techniques, and empowering communication, I help teens develop emotional resilience, self-awareness, and practical strategies for navigating challenges. Together, we’ll work toward a healthier, more confident version of themselves.
